As a working mom, it’s often incredibly difficult to find the time to reach any semblance of balance while being stretched all directions throughout each and every day. It seems that unless you have an advanced degree in time management you just cannot find the available time to attend to the needs of the kids, your job, housekeeping and the other myriad tasks that seem so necessary today.
When we choose to put things off until tomorrow – or the next day, we usually end up feeling guilty about it, and unfortunately this course of action only serves to magnify our daily problems. For most of us, budgeting can be a real challenge, and if you’re a mother on a restricted income you’ll always feel like you’ve got to spend it on the children and other household necessities, usually placing yourself behind everything else.
As a working mum, you need to remember one thing – you represent the “engine” that runs the entire family and without you, available in tip top form and shining condition, the family machine will just not work as well. Therefore, you should place any feelings of guilt in the back of your thoughts and remember that when you decide to invest in yourself it’s actually a well-spent investment in the family “machine,” your children and your overall existence. You need to feel good about yourself or, over the course of time, you will become more and more burdened, depression may set in and this can become a downward spiral.
One of the most crucial goals for you to work toward should be to establish a solid support network all around you. Don’t be afraid to lean on your closest friends – you know who they are, you only really have a few true friends that you can turn to in all these situations. Don’t forget though, that this kind of support is a two-way street. It’s entirely possible that you might already have some family members who look out for you, but you should never be afraid to ask for help from a professional coaching expert, specifically coaching for women like you, who are in a similar situation.
Hopefully you can find a good friend who is willing to become a babysitter for you, so that you can take that special “me” time. If you try hard enough, there’s always a way to find a little bit of extra time to make yourself feel “yummy,” instead of slummy! Remember that whatever chaos seems to exist around you on a daily basis, you have to take control over the elements that you can control.
Looking and feeling fabulous on a low budget is not that difficult. Your toughest challenge will be in setting aside the necessary time to truly pamper yourself. Once you actually accept this as a fundamental priority in your life, you need to make this happen regularly.
The best investment you can make in yourself is to commit to daily exercise and we don’t mean lugging bags of groceries around or cleaning the house! A concerted period of cardiovascular work is perfect, or you can event start out by using a small set of hand weights while walking around the neighbourhood.
Before you know it you’ll feel better physically and mentally, and your skin tone will even start to shine brightly again. You can pick up supplies to do a really great home manicure and pedicure, schedule a visit to a beautician or hairstylist and just focus on your personal time in the bathroom more often.
Feeling good is a state of mind. It often starts with a focus on creating time for you and allocating at least an equal priority.
